Wike-Led PDP Faction Expels Governors, Dissolves State Executives Amid Party Crisis

The Wike-led faction of the PDP expelled Governors Seyi Makinde, Bala Mohammed, and Dauda Lawal, along with several senior party figures, during a meeting in Abuja. This move follows tensions between factions, with the Wike faction rejecting decisions made at the Ibadan convention.

The faction also dissolved the PDP state executive councils in Oyo, Bauchi, Zamfara, Yobe, Lagos, and Ekiti, constituting caretaker committees. The decision was based on alleged violations of the party's constitution, leading to disciplinary actions against senior members.
